What the data shows

Stoke-on-Trent recorded substantially more crime than Forsbrook in April 2026 — 570 incidents compared to 51, a 11.2x difference. The crime profiles diverge meaningfully: Forsbrook sees higher rates of Burglary (5), while Stoke-on-Trent has more Shoplifting (58). Forsbrook is below the national average while Stoke-on-Trent is above, making Forsbrook the safer choice on this measure.
